According to leading transfer insiders, the 34-year-old Manchester United midfielder has finalized the framework of a three-year agreement with MLS club Inter Miami. Negotiations between both sides reportedly stretched over two months, but the deal is now believed to be entering its final phase. Unless unexpected complications emerge, the transfer should soon become official.

Manchester United had already informed supporters that Casemiro would leave the club as a free agent once his contract expires this summer. The decision not to renew his deal also helps the club reduce a massive wage burden, as the Brazilian international had been earning close to £350,000 per week. While speculation about his future intensified throughout the season, Casemiro personally hoped to settle everything before Brazil’s World Cup preparations fully begin. The experienced midfielder did not lack options. Teams from Saudi Arabia reportedly approached him with highly competitive financial proposals, while Italian powerhouses Inter Milan and Juventus also monitored his situation closely. Even so, Casemiro ultimately chose a completely different path after lengthy discussions with his family. He believes Inter Miami offers both stability and ambition, combining a strong club structure with a less physically punishing schedule than European football. For a player hoping to stay sharp internationally while extending his career, that balance may prove invaluable.

Another factor behind the move is the opportunity to share the pitch with Lionel Messi. Casemiro is said to be genuinely excited about joining the Argentine icon in Florida, adding another remarkable chapter to a career that already included years alongside Cristiano Ronaldo at Real Madrid. Very few footballers can claim to have played with both legends, making this achievement especially unique. His experience in Champions League battles and high-pressure title races brings a level of composure that cannot easily be taught. Inter Miami already possesses attacking flair through Messi and several former Barcelona stars, but the team has often looked vulnerable when forced to defend transitions or protect narrow leads. Casemiro’s positioning and tactical awareness could help steady the ship when matches become tense.

Reports further indicate that Casemiro will not play in Manchester United’s final Premier League fixture of the campaign. Instead, he is expected to travel next Wednesday to Brazil’s Granja Comary training center, where the national team will begin preparations for the upcoming World Cup.
